CNR July 2 - In a simple graduation ceremony held here earlier today, 81 diploma graduates of the college were awarded provisional graduation certificates.
Amongst the 81 diplomas, 26 were from Agriculture Sector and 30 from Animal Husbandry. The remaining 25 were from Forestry Sector. The three different sectors’ position holders were also awarded separate prizes during the graduation ceremony. Passang Wangmo, Deki Tshomo and Damanti Kumari Sunwar stood first, second and third respectively in Agriculture Sector while Nanda Ghalley, Denka and Anup Sharma were the first, second and third respectively, in Animal Husbandry Sector. In Forestry Sector, first, second and third position holders were Phub Dorji, Sonam Phuntsho and Yonten Jamtsho respectively. During the ceremony, the college councilor Dorji Leydra and the Best Diploma Graduate Yeshi Phuntsho were also awarded cash prizes. In his address to the graduates, the director of the college, Dorji Wangchuk reminded the graduates that the task ahead may not always be easy, unless they embrace shift in thinking. He advised them to adopt people-centered approach in delivering their services. He expressed his confidence that the graduates will bring the college greater joy and pride through their meaningful contribution to the RNR sector. The graduates were the 17th Batch diplomas who underwent a two-year diploma program at the college. The graduates will now seek employment with the Ministry of Agriculture and Forests. The certificates and prizes were given away by the college’s director in presence of the Dean of Academic Affairs and the college staff.
